Effective Methods for Controlling Indoor Moisture

Controlling indoor moisture is essential to prevent mold growth, structural damage, and health issues. Various methods can be employed depending on the source and severity of the moisture problem. One of the primary strategies involves improving ventilation. Proper ventilation helps reduce humidity levels by allowing moist air to escape and fresh, dry air to circulate. This can be achieved by using exhaust fans in kitchens and bathrooms, opening windows when weather permits, or installing whole-house ventilation systems.

Dehumidifiers are another effective tool for reducing moisture in the air. These devices extract excess water vapor, maintaining indoor humidity at comfortable levels, typically between 30% and 50%. It is important to select a dehumidifier with the appropriate capacity for the room size to maximize efficiency.

Sealing leaks and insulating walls, floors, and ceilings can prevent cold surfaces where condensation may form. Pay particular attention to areas around windows, doors, plumbing fixtures, and basements, which are common entry points for moisture. Waterproofing treatments on exterior walls and foundations also help keep moisture out.

Additional practical measures include:

  • Using moisture-absorbing products such as silica gel or activated charcoal in enclosed spaces.
  • Avoiding drying clothes indoors or ensuring proper ventilation if indoor drying is necessary.
  • Regularly checking and maintaining gutters and downspouts to direct water away from the building foundation.
  • Installing vapor barriers in crawl spaces or under flooring to inhibit moisture migration from the ground.

Choosing the Right Moisture Control Solutions for Different Areas

Different areas of a building require tailored moisture control strategies. Kitchens, bathrooms, basements, and attics often experience higher humidity levels due to their functions and exposure to external elements.

Area Common Moisture Sources Recommended Solutions
Kitchen Cooking steam, dishwashing, leaks under sink Use range hoods, fix leaks promptly, run exhaust fans during cooking
Bathroom Shower steam, bathwater splashes, plumbing leaks Install and use exhaust fans, seal grout lines, repair leaks immediately
Basement Ground moisture, poor ventilation, leaking pipes Apply waterproof coatings, use dehumidifiers, seal cracks, improve ventilation
Attic Roof leaks, inadequate ventilation, condensation Inspect and repair roof, install ridge and soffit vents, use vapor barriers

In areas prone to moisture accumulation, regular inspection and maintenance are key. For example, basements should be checked for signs of water intrusion after heavy rain. Bathrooms and kitchens benefit from routine cleaning and ensuring ventilation systems are operational. Attics require attention to roof integrity and airflow pathways to prevent condensation buildup.

Advanced Technologies for Moisture Detection and Control

Modern technology provides enhanced options for detecting and managing moisture problems before they become severe. Moisture meters, for example, are handheld devices that measure the moisture content within materials such as wood, drywall, and concrete. These tools are invaluable for identifying hidden dampness behind walls or under flooring.

Infrared thermography cameras can detect temperature variations caused by moisture presence, allowing for non-invasive inspection of walls, ceilings, and floors. This method is particularly useful in identifying leaks or insulation defects that contribute to moisture buildup.

Smart home systems can also monitor indoor humidity levels continuously. These systems often integrate with HVAC or ventilation controls, automatically adjusting airflow or dehumidification to maintain optimal conditions. Alerts can notify homeowners of abnormal moisture levels, enabling prompt action.

Key technological solutions include:

  • Moisture meters for targeted material assessment.
  • Infrared cameras for comprehensive moisture mapping.
  • Automated humidity sensors linked to ventilation or dehumidification systems.
  • Leak detection sensors placed near plumbing or potential problem areas.

Employing these technologies can save time and resources by addressing moisture issues early, preventing extensive damage and costly repairs.

Effective Methods to Eliminate Excess Moisture

Controlling and eliminating excess moisture requires a combination of practical measures aimed at reducing humidity levels, improving ventilation, and addressing sources of dampness. The following methods are widely recognized for their effectiveness:

Improve Ventilation

Proper airflow is essential for moisture control. Increasing ventilation helps disperse humid air and prevents condensation buildup.

  • Use exhaust fans in high-moisture areas such as bathrooms, kitchens, and laundry rooms.
  • Open windows regularly to allow fresh air circulation, especially during dry weather.
  • Install ventilation systems like HVAC units with humidity control or whole-house ventilators.
  • Ensure vents are unobstructed and clean to maximize airflow efficiency.

Use Dehumidifiers

Dehumidifiers actively remove moisture from the air, making them particularly useful in enclosed or poorly ventilated spaces.

  • Select a dehumidifier with appropriate capacity for the room size.
  • Place units in areas prone to dampness such as basements or closets.
  • Maintain and clean the unit regularly to ensure optimal performance.

Address Structural Issues

Moisture often originates from leaks or poor construction. Identifying and fixing these issues is crucial.

  • Repair leaking pipes, roofs, and gutters promptly to prevent water intrusion.
  • Seal cracks in walls, foundations, and floors using waterproof sealants.
  • Install vapor barriers in crawl spaces and basements to block ground moisture.
  • Ensure proper grading around the building to direct water away from the foundation.

Control Indoor Humidity Sources

Limiting activities that increase indoor moisture can significantly reduce overall humidity.

  • Avoid drying clothes indoors or use vented dryers.
  • Cover pots when cooking to minimize steam release.
  • Fix plumbing leaks immediately to prevent persistent dampness.
  • Use houseplants that absorb moisture, such as Boston ferns or peace lilies.
Method Application Benefits Considerations
Ventilation Improvement Bathrooms, kitchens, whole house Reduces humidity, prevents mold growth Requires installation and energy use
Dehumidifiers Basements, closets, enclosed spaces Efficient moisture removal, portable Needs power source, regular maintenance
Structural Repairs Foundations, walls, roofs Prevents water ingress, long-term solution May require professional services
Humidity Source Control Indoor activities and habits Reduces moisture generation Requires behavioral changes
